ICAI has announced the CA Foundation May 2026 results. Sakshi Jain, Ayanabbas Ajani, and Radha Unmesh Mulay are among the toppers.
The Institute of Chartered Accountants of India (ICAI) has declared the Chartered Accountant (CA) Foundation May 2026 examination results on the official website, caresults.icai.org. Along with the results, the institute has also announced the all-India toppers list and pass percentage details.

According to the ICAI press release, Sakshi Jain from Nashik secured the All India Rank (AIR) 1 in the CA Foundation May 2026 examination with 371 marks out of 400, scoring 92.75%. Ayanabbas Ajani from Chandrapur secured AIR 2 with 367 marks, while Radha Unmesh Mulay from Pune secured AIR 3 with 365 marks.
A total of 90,217 candidates appeared for the CA Foundation May 2026 examination, out of which 18,124 candidates qualified. The overall pass percentage of this May 2026 session is 20.09%.

Among male candidates, 46,798 students appeared and 9,769 passed the examination, recording a pass percentage of 20.88%. Among female candidates, 43,419 appeared and 8,355 cleared the exam, taking the pass percentage to 19.24%.

The ICAI CA Foundation examination held in May 2026 was conducted across 609 examination centres in India and abroad. A total of 1,06,144 candidates had appeared for the examination.
